The Anti-Corruption Department today raided AIADMK Korada SB Velumani’s house in Coimbatore and his premises across Tamil Nadu.

The Anti-Corruption Department had filed the case based on information received that SB Velumani had amassed assets in excess of Rs 58 crore when he was the minister during the AIADMK regime.

The first information report filed in the case alleges that SB Velumani, his brother Anparasan, ten others including Anparasan’s wife Premalatha and three private companies, Maha Ganapathi Jewelers, Constro Mall Goods and Alam Gold and Diamond, were charged.

SB Velumani was the Minister of Municipal Administration, Rural Development and Special Programs Implementation from 2016 to 2021.
